How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Winchester Park?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Winchester Park Studio Apartments | $1,057 | $560 | $1,614 |
| Winchester Park 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,199 | $450 | $2,526 |
| Winchester Park 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,624 | $575 | $5,058 |
| Winchester Park 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,185 | $995 | $3,300 |
| Winchester Park 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,150 | $2,150 | $2,150 |
